1. Effect of Coptidis Rhizoma processed with ginger juice on its property based on metabonomics
Chinese Traditional and Herbal Drugs 2013;44(22):3177-3181
Objective: To explore the difference of hot and cold property of Coptidis Rhizoma (CR) before and after being processed with ginger juice. Methods: To feed rats for 29 d with the decoction of un-processed CR (UPCR) and ginger juice-processed CR (GPCR), the rats' blood was collected at different administration time, the data by HPLC-MS/MS analysis were processed with PCA to determine the metabolites difference between the treatment groups. Results: On the day 29, the metabolic status of endogenous substances in rats' blood showed the biggest difference between the UPCR and GPCR groups. Through checking the endogenous biomarkers of the rats in each group, the content of markers related to amino acid energy metabolism of rats in the GPCR group was higher than that in the UPCR group, indicating the energy metabolism of the GPCR was stronger than that of the UPCR, which showed the differences in cold and hot property between the two drugs. Conclusion: The results show that the differences in potency of the UPCR and GPCR can be reflected by rats' different biological effects. The results are consistent with the traditional processing theory in Chinese materia medica that the cold property of CR could be moderated to be colder by processing with assistant materials with hot property (ginger juice). The work indicates that the metabonomic method is a valuable tool in the research of processing effect on properties of Chinese medicinal substances. The results are helpful to clarify the mechanism of processing CR with ginger juice in the future.

5.Varieties textual research and usage investigation of white flos gentianae, a Tibetan medicine.
Shi-Hong ZHONG ; Rui GU ; Ling MA ; Yu-Ying MA ; Yong-Zhong ZEWENG ; Yun CAO ; Cai-Hong ZHANG
China Journal of Chinese Materia Medica 2014;39(13):2450-2455
OBJECTIVETo clarity the original plants and the main application varieties of White Flos Gentianae.
METHODHerbal textual research, wild specimen collection, investigation and collection of the samples from Tibetan hospital, Tibetan pharmaceutical factory and medical material market were carried out simultaneously to identify the original plants of White Flos Gentianae.
RESULTThe results of varieties textual research and specimen identification showed that Gentiana szechenyii, G. purdomii and G. algida were in accord with the record of Tibetan herbal textual The three species above were the original plants of White Flos Gentianae. The identification of 20 batches samples showed that G. szechenyii was the main application variety. The other varieties were only used in Tibetan hospitals. All the samples above were flowering branches.
CONCLUSIONIt was necessary to strengthen the research on variety systematization of White Flos Gentianae make a further discussion on the taxonomy position of G. purdomii, G. algida and the white flos population. Its was also nessary to establish and improve the quality standard of different variety based on the principle of "one species, one name". The quality specification of White Flos Gentianae should be established and improved to standard clinical utilization and produce feeding. More study of resources investigation and cultivation of G. szechenyii should be carried on to meet the demand of produce and clinic.

6.Content comparsion of six alkaloids in different Zingiber-processed Aconiti lateralis Radix Praeparata
Ting XU ; yun Ling ZHONG ; han Yi LUO
Chinese Traditional Patent Medicine 2017;39(12):2555-2559
AIM To compare the contents of benzoyl mesaconitine,benzoyl hypaconitine,benzoyl aconitine,aconitine,hypaconitine and mesaconitine in Zingiberis Rhizoma Recens boiled juice-processed,Zingiberis Rhizoma boiled juice-processed,Zingiberis Rhizoma Recens juicing-processed,Zingiberis Rhizoma Recens slice malaxation steaming,and Zingiberis Rhizoma slice malaxation steaming Aconiti lateralis Radix Praeparata.METHODS Acid-base titration method was adopted in the content determination of total alkaloids.HPLC was applied to determining the contents of six alkaloids,the analysis was performed on a 35 ℃ thermostatic Waters Symmetry(C)C1scolumn (4.6 mm × 250 mm,5 μm),with the mobile phase comprising of acetonitrile-0.04 mol/L ammonium acetate flowing at 1.0 mL/min in a gradient elution manner,and the detection wavelength was set at 235 nm.RESULTS The contents of total alkaloids and diester-type alkaloids (mesaconitine,aconitine and hypaconitine)in various processed products,especially for Zingiberis Rhizoma Recens slice,Zingiberis Rhizoma slice malaxation steaming products,were obviously lower than those in the raw product.The contents of benzoyl hypaconitine and benzoyl aconitine in Zingiberis Rhizoma slice malaxation steaming product were the lowest,while that of benzoyl mesaconitine in the raw product was the lowest.CONCLUSION Compared with other Zingiber-processing methods,both Zingiberis Rhizoma Recens slice and Zingiberis Rhizoma slice malaxation steaming can reduce the toxicity of Aconiti lateralis Radix Praeparata more effectively.
7.Effects of enteral nutrition with galactooligosaccharides on inflammatory cytokines in rats with severe acute pancreatitis
Yan, ZHONG ; Dong-lian, CAI ; Shan-shan, GENG ; Ting, HAN ; Ling-yun, CHEN
Journal of Shanghai Jiaotong University(Medical Science) 2009;29(6):689-692
Objective To investigate the effects of enteral nutrition with galactooligosaccharides (GOS) on serum inflammatory cytokines in rats with severe acute pancreatitis (SAP). Methods SD rats were randomly divided into sham operation control group, SAP with enteral nutrition (EN) group and SAP with EN supplemented with GOS (GOS-EN) group, and each group was divided into 4 d and 7 d subgroups according to the time that animals were sacrificed (n=8 in each subgroup). Rat SAP models were established by injection of 38 g/L sodium taurocholate beneath the pancreatic capsule. The serum amylase, inflammatory cytokines TNF-α, IL-2 and IL-10 were detected. Results At each time point, the levels of serum amylase in all SAP groups were significantly higher than those in sham operation control group (P < 0.01), and the levels in GOS-EN group were significantly lower than those in EN group (P < 0.01). The levels of serum TNF-α and IL-10 in all SAP groups were significantly higher than those in sham operation control group (P < 0.01), while the levels of IL-2 in all SAP groups were significantly lower than those in sham operation control group. The levels of TNF-α in GOS-EN group were significantly lower than those in EN group (P <0.05), while the levels of IL-2 and IL-10 and the ratio of IL-10/TNF-α were significantly higher than those in GOS-EN group (P < 0.05). Conclusion Early EN supplemented with GOS could modulate the balance of pro- and anti-inflammatory response.

9.Expression of Death Receptor 4 and Death Receptor 5 in Human Craniopharyngioma
pei-dong, LI ; zhong-wei, ZHAO ; xin-jun, WANG ; dong-ling, GAO ; yun-han, ZHANG
Journal of Applied Clinical Pediatrics 2004;0(11):-
Objective To investigate the expression and significance of death receptor 4(DR4) and DR5 in human craniopharyngioma.Methods The expression of DR4 and DR5 was determined by immunohistochemistry and in situ hybridization in 28 samples of craniopharyngioma and 25 samples of normal brain tissue.Results With low expression in partial normal brain tissue,DR was expressed highly in all of the craniopharyngioma samples.High DR expression in craniopharyngioma tissue differed from low DR expression in normal brain tissue(P0.05).Conclusions High DR expression is prevalent in craniopharyngioma tissue.This may contribute to the apoptosis-induced therapy of craniopharyngioma.The control of DR expression lays in protein level.This may contribute to the selective induced-apoptosis of tumor necrosis factor-related apoptosis-induced ligand.
10.Current researching situation of mucosal irritant compontents in Araceae family plants.
China Journal of Chinese Materia Medica 2006;31(18):1561-1563
Plants in Acaceae family are often considered as ornamental and medicines. However many of them have irritation properties. As medicinal plants some of them are recorded in Chinese Pharmacopoeia and they are figured as poisonous. Through investigating the domestic and overseas studied paper, the needle-like calcium oxalate crystal exits in the plants of Acaceae family could be thought as irritation components of them. This conclusion is same with the studied conclusion of our study group in the medicines plant of Pinellia ternate belonging to the Acaceae family and our studies showed that the needle-like calcium oxalate crystal was the main irritation component of raw P. ternate. The irritated mechanism of raphides is relevant to its special shape, the protein enzyme adhering to it and idioblasts in plants.
